A novel mutation in the ferrochelatase gene associated with erythropoietic protoporphyria.
British journal of haematology - 1 Jul 1996
Imoto S, Tanizawa Y, Sato Y, Kaku K, Oka Y
Abstract excerpt
Erythropoietic protoporphyria (EPP) is a hereditary disorder caused by mutations of the ferrochelatase gene. We investigated a Japanese patient with a dominant form of erythropoietic protoporphyria for a ferrochelatase mutation. Sequence analysis of the proband's ferrochelatase cDNA revealed a T...
